C25K is a great program! Just make sure that you have the right shoes. Go to a running store and have them fit you for shoes. They are a bit pricey, but are well worth it. They will safe your hips, knees, shins, ankles, feet, and back. I have been running for about a year now and have completed a half marathon, several 5ks…

1/2 mile may be still too far for her at 11 weeks old. Wait until she is fully grown before you start running with her. If you run with her now, it will ruin her long bones and growth plates.
